We usually feel anger when we are being hurt; our boundaries are being violated; our needs are being ignored; or, during numerable other scenarios where our expectations are not being met. In these situations we express anger as a means of regaining control and in that regard, it is a perfectly natural state. However anger can become a real problem when it’s experienced too frequently, too intensely, or for long periods of time.
Most people respond to difficult situations by experiencing relatively healthy emotions including stress, frustration, hurt, or fear. They reserve anger for the really serious situations in life. However, for some of us, we react to everyday situations by getting angry and it becomes an all too frequent response. Even when most people get angry, the level of anger is typically restricted to raising the voice and expressing a few choice words. However, some, find their anger much more intense. And even when ordinary people get angry to a more intense level, as a result of venting the anger, they usually find it subsides within a short space of time. And for some. once they’re into the cycle, it's difficult to get out of, leaving them with a lingering sense of anger that permeates and those around them for hours, possibly days.
